Collections

Man's Vestcirca 1795

Not on view
Embroidered cream waistcoat on a dress form, with chartreuse lattice and heart motifs and small lavender floral sprigs across the front
Title
Man's Vest
Place Made
England
Date Made
circa 1795
Medium
Cotton plain weave with supplementary-warp and -weft patterning and silk embroidery
Dimensions
Center back length: 23 1/8 in. (58.74 cm)
Credit Line
Gift of Stephanie Kline Morehouse
Accession Number
M.82.12.2
Classification
Costumes
Collecting Area
Costume and Textiles
Selected Bibliography
  • Maeder, Edward et al.. An Elegant Art: Fashion & Fantasy in the Eighteenth Century. Los Angeles: Los Angeles County Museum of Art; New York: Harry N. Abrams, Inc., 1983.
